About LawnStarter LawnStarter is the nation's leading on-demand marketplace for lawn care and outdoor services, with over $100M in annual bookings. We're expanding beyond lawn care to become the one-stop shop for all home services — operating across three brands (LawnStarter, Lawn Love, Home Gnome) on a single shared platform. About Pricing at LawnStarter Upfront pricing is our competitive moat. Most home service marketplaces make you find a Pro and wait for a custom quote. LawnStarter gives customers a price immediately and assigns a Pro. That's a huge differentiator — but it means we have to get pricing right at scale for services where the industry norm is custom quotes for everything. That tension — seamless upfront pricing vs. inherently custom work — is what makes this domain both critical and uniquely challenging. Today, pricing is split across three fragmented systems with no dedicated owner. Problems to Solve Three pricing systems that can't talk to each other. Pre-priced tables (1.8M+ rows of static lookups), instant quote logic (hardcoded per-service rules across APIs), and manual Pro quotes. None can combine location + frequency + brand + supply-demand into one decision. You'll architect the migration to a unified system without breaking pricing that 100K+ customers rely on today. Mowing is 90%+ of revenue and stuck on static pricing. Our biggest service can't apply dynamic variables like supply tightness, seasonal demand, or channel discounts. A $3 price change swings conversion by ~10%. You'll partner with the data team to build pricing intelligence into mowing without destabilizing the core business. 24+ services need to migrate, each one different. Bush trimming, pool cleaning, landscaping, leaf removal — different pricing variables, ordering flows, customer expectations. You'll define the migration sequence and determine which services get dynamic pricing vs. simplified models. No bundles or add-ons exist. Customers can't bundle services for a discount or add options to their mowing — a major untapped revenue and retention opportunity. You'll design the pricing architecture that makes bundling possible.
